From the top of my head, it seems that Savage Silhouette is being under-appreciated. And lately I've learned that Blood Seeker is more valuable than it seems, particularly because it counts toward the cost for Feast of Blood (which in itself is pretty much unplayable outside mono black). [[Savage Silhouette]] [[Blood Seeker]] [[Feast of Blood]] I just recently learned to appreciate the unkicked Vines of Vastwood as a shroud-inducer and hence an enchantment/equipment counter (from this draft on DraftBetter): [[Vines of Vastwood]] And it seems to me that people never use the red damage-doubling cards -- Quest for Pure Flame and Pyromancer Ascension, but this might actually be justified (I never use them myself although I really always want to).
